EVENTS LEADING TO WAR
- Italy Invades Ethiopia (1935):
- Showed League’s weakness; encouraged Hitler’s aggression.
- Spanish Civil War (1936):
- Germany and Italy tested weapons and supported General Franco.
- Germany Occupies the Rhineland (1936):
- Violated Versailles; no response from Britain or France.
- Anschluss with Austria (1938):
- Germany unified with Austria, gaining resources and soldiers.
- Munich Agreement (1938):
- Gave Hitler Sudetenland; showed failure of appeasement.
- Invasion of Czechoslovakia (1939):
- Hitler broke promises; took over key industries.
- Invasion of Poland (1st Sept 1939):
- Germany and Russia divided Poland.
- Britain and France declared war on Germany — WWII began.
